在Debian上使用TigerVNC进行远程控制,可以按照以下步骤进行:
首先,确保你的Debian系统已经更新到最新版本:
sudo apt update
sudo apt upgrade
然后,安装TigerVNC服务器:
sudo apt install tigervnc-standalone-server
创建VNC密码:
为了安全起见,你需要为VNC服务器设置一个密码。运行以下命令:
vncpasswd
按照提示输入你的密码。
启动VNC服务:
使用以下命令启动VNC服务:
vncserver :1
这里的 :1
表示VNC服务器将在显示编号1上运行。
设置开机自启动(可选):
如果你希望VNC服务在系统启动时自动启动,可以运行以下命令:
sudo systemctl enable vncserver@:1.service
配置VNC服务器(可选):
你可以编辑VNC服务器的配置文件 /etc/systemd/system/vncserver@:1.service
,根据需要进行自定义设置。例如,修改分辨率和颜色深度:
sudo nano /etc/systemd/system/vncserver@:1.service
在 [Service]
部分添加或修改以下行:
ExecStartPre=/usr/bin/vncserver -kill :%i /dev/null 2>&1
ExecStart=/usr/bin/vncserver -depth 24 -geometry 1280x800 :%i
使用VNC客户端:
在另一台计算机上下载并安装VNC客户端软件,如RealVNC Viewer或TigerVNC Viewer。
连接到VNC服务器:
使用VNC客户端连接到你的Debian服务器的IP地址或主机名,端口为 5901
(默认VNC端口),然后输入你在前面步骤中设置的密码。
使用VncAuth认证:TigerVNC默认支持VncAuth认证方式,增强了连接的安全性。
禁用图形加速:在VNC配置文件中禁用图形加速功能,适用于对显卡支持要求较低的环境。
配置防火墙:确保防火墙允许VNC连接,例如开放端口5901:
sudo ufw allow 5901
通过以上步骤,你应该能够在Debian上成功安装、配置并使用TigerVNC进行远程控制。